1.1 This test method covers the X-ray emission spectrometric analysis of blast-furnace and basic-oxygen-furnace slags having chemical compositions within the following limits:

Constituent Concentration Range, % Calcium oxide (CaO) 30.0 to 53.0 Iron oxide (FeO), total 0.4 to 40.0 Silicon dioxide (SiO2) 10.0 to 39.0 Magnesium oxide (MgO) 3.0 to 20.0 Aluminum oxide (Al2O3) 1.4 to 19.0 Manganese oxide (MnO) 0.14 to 10.0 Phosphorus pentoxide (P2O5) 1.5 to 2.5 Sulfur (S) 0.08 to 2.5 Titanium dioxide (TiO2) 0.2 to 1.4
